From 31/01-01/02 the Knowlegde Alliance Cluster Forum took place in Brussels. University and business representatives from 62 projects exchanged experiences, shared the latest developments and met with their project officers from the EACEA. BizMOOC was there with Nina from IT Valley and Chris from FH JOANNEUM. New links have been created, new synergies identified and new project ideas drafted. A truly inspiring event.
